Faster conversion from integer types to bfloat16
Specialized `bfloat16_impl::float_to_bfloat16_rtne(float)` for normal floating point numbers, infinity and zero, in order to improve the performance of `bfloat16::bfloat16(const T&)` for integer argument types. A reduction of more than 20% of the runtime duration of conversion from int to bfloat16 was observed, using Visual C++ 2019 on Windows 10.
